It’s time for a better option. We handle bone marrow aspiration procedures as part of our stem cell therapy in Rochester Hills MI. Yes, fat cells would work as well, but bone marrow works best for the conditions we treat here at The Michigan Center for Regenerative Medicine. Plus, we maintain compliance with the FDA, which restricts techniques that involve isolating fat cells.

A Look at Our Process

Plan for about a two-hour visit when you come to The Michigan Center for Regenerative Medicine. You will enjoy a consultation on stem cell therapy in Rochester Hills MI with Dr. Thomas S. Nabity, Jr. who will sit down with you to discuss the process and make you feel as comfortable as possible. He is board-certified in physical medicine, rehabilitation and pain medicine, spearheading the team here.

Most patients need no sedation but we can apply an IV sedation if you choose. Most times, you just need a local anesthetic to combat mild discomfort. We will:

  • Harvest your cells within our on-site lab through the use of a centrifuge and flow cytometer. This ensures the highest amount of viable cells.
  • Place the stem cells in a syringe and inject them into your tissue right at the targeted spot.
